Entabeni Safari Conservancy
Entabeni Safari Conservancy “The Place of the Mountain”, is situated in the World Heritage “Waterberg Biosphere” of the Waterberg region. Approximately a three-hour drive north of Johannesburg, this 22 000ha malaria-free reserve boasts five eco-systems. The upper escarpment offers majestic craggy rock formations and wide-open grass plains. This is separated from the lower plateau by 600m high cliffs. The lower escarpment is approximately three degrees warmer and comprises sandveld vegetation and a series of wetlands.
Climate:
Moderate climate with a summer rainfall (Malaria Free). Days tend to be hot in summer, cooling down in the evenings.

Lakeside Lodge: Upper Escarpment
On the banks of Lake Entabeni luxurious furnished bedrooms are linked by thatched walkways to the Reception, Restaurant, Conference Room and Boma. Lake Entabeni, 1, 7 km’s long, lies between soaring bluffs and peaks, a wonderful place for bird-watching and viewing a rich variety of wildlife. The hippos of Lake Entabeni are a special feature. Enjoy sundowners on your own private deck with the always-changing colours of the Entabeni Mountain reflecting in the lake.
